Oklahoma Code § 45-908

Title 45. Mines And Mining: Employment of certified strip pit mine foreman

The operator shall employ a certified strip pit mine foreman for
every mine except those mines in which no more than three (3)
persons including the operator are employed, in which case one (1)
man must have at least the status of a certified shot firer.  The
mine foreman shall have full charge of all workings and of all
persons employed therein in order that all the provisions of this
act, so far as they relate to his duties, shall be complied with and
the regulations prescribed for each class of workmen under his
charge shall be carried out in the strictest possible manner.
